To reach Penghu from Taiwan, visitors primarily have two main transportation options. You can take a domestic flight from major cities such as Taipei (Songshan Airport), Taichung, or Kaohsiung directly to Penghu's Magong Airport. Alternatively, ferry services are available from Kaohsiung Port or Chiayi's Budai Port, offering a scenic sea journey to Penghu.

Visitors traveling to Penghu specifically from Chiayi can take a ferry from Budai Port in Chiayi to Magong Harbor in Penghu. This is a popular and direct sea route, with ferry services operating regularly, especially during peak travel seasons. The journey typically takes about 90 minutes. It offers a convenient and enjoyable way to reach the islands directly from the western coast of Taiwan.
The "Yutuo Press" refers to Gyotaku, a traditional Japanese method of fish printing. In this experience, participants apply ink or paint directly to a real, carefully prepared fish, then press it onto paper or fabric to create an exact, detailed impression of its form and texture. This process transforms actual marine specimens into unique artistic works, highlighting the intricate beauty of ocean creatures in a creative and engaging manner.
